How can I invest money in digital currencies?
I'm interested in investing in digital currencies, but I'm not sure where to start. Can you provide some guidance on how to invest money in digital currencies?
3 answers
- Ulan BadoevAug 15, 2022 · 4 years agoSure! Investing in digital currencies can be a great way to diversify your portfolio and potentially earn significant returns. Here are a few steps to get started: 1. Educate yourself: Before investing, it's important to understand the basics of digital currencies, such as Bitcoin, Ethereum, and others. Learn about blockchain technology, how digital currencies work, and the risks involved. 2. Choose a reliable exchange: Select a reputable digital currency exchange platform where you can buy and sell digital currencies. Make sure the exchange has a good track record, strong security measures, and a user-friendly interface. 3. Create an account: Sign up for an account on the chosen exchange. This usually involves providing your personal information and completing a verification process. 4. Fund your account: Deposit funds into your exchange account. You can usually do this by linking your bank account or using a credit/debit card. 5. Start investing: Once your account is funded, you can start buying digital currencies. Decide on the amount you want to invest and choose the digital currencies you're interested in. It's recommended to start with a small amount and gradually increase your investment as you gain more experience. Remember, investing in digital currencies carries risks, so it's important to do thorough research and only invest what you can afford to lose. Good luck with your digital currency investments!
- GianlucaJul 13, 2022 · 4 years agoInvesting in digital currencies can seem daunting at first, but it doesn't have to be. Here are a few simple steps to help you get started: 1. Set your investment goals: Determine why you want to invest in digital currencies and what you hope to achieve. Are you looking for long-term growth or short-term gains? 2. Research different digital currencies: There are thousands of digital currencies available, each with its own unique features and potential. Take the time to research and understand the ones you're interested in. 3. Choose a wallet: A digital currency wallet is where you store your digital assets. There are different types of wallets, including hardware wallets, software wallets, and online wallets. Choose one that suits your needs. 4. Find a reputable exchange: Look for a trusted digital currency exchange where you can buy and sell digital currencies. Read reviews, check security measures, and compare fees. 5. Start small: It's always a good idea to start with a small investment and gradually increase your exposure. This allows you to learn and adapt without risking too much. Remember, investing in digital currencies is speculative and can be volatile. Only invest what you can afford to lose and consider seeking professional advice if needed.
